Exceptional Value at 286 Main Street, Welcome to one of the best values in Toronto's east end. The last sale of this layout closed at $590K, making this unit a smart buy in any market. Located in a nearly-new building by Tribute Communities, one of Canada's premier developers. The building is professionally managed, beautifully maintained, and home to a great community. The current owners love living here but circumstances require them to sell. This thoughtfully designed unit features:9-ftceilings Floor-to-ceiling windows with loads of natural light Modern kitchen with quartz countertops and stainless steel/integrated appliances Wide-plank laminate flooring Private balcony You'll also enjoy exceptional amenities including astate-of-the-art fitness centre, stylish lounge areas, and a welcoming,community-focused environment. The Location:Perfectly positioned just a short walk to Main Street Subway Station and the Danforth GO,commuting downtown is quick and convenient. Enjoy the best of the east end with Danforth Avenues vibrant shops,cafes, and restaurants nearby, plus multiple grocery stores, parks, and community centres all within walking distance. You're also just a short bike or transit ride to The Beaches, Taylor Creek Park, and top-rated public and Catholic schools.Whetheryou're a young professional, a downsizer, or a small family looking for a turn key home in a growing neighborhood this unit delivers on value, lifestyle, and location.

Upper Beach, Toronto is a central Toronto neighbourhood notable for its university grads, executives and business, education, law & public sector and arts & culture professionals. Residents tend to be older with a significant number of babies, kids aged 5 to 14 and adults aged 35 to 64.
